Fortifying Your Roof Against Fire Hazards

Let’s start with one of the most serious threats – fires. Electrical malfunctions and faulty heating systems are two of the primary culprits behind fires in commercial buildings. Neglecting regular maintenance on these critical components can lead to the accumulation of dust, debris, and other flammable materials, creating the perfect conditions for a blaze to ignite.

But it doesn’t stop there. Natural disasters like earthquakes, wildfires, and floods can also wreak havoc on your roof and electrical systems, causing gas leaks, sparks, and short circuits that fuel the flames. And let’s not forget about human error – improper storage and handling of combustible materials, as well as careless smoking habits, can turn your roof into a ticking time bomb.

To combat these fire risks, I recommend taking a proactive approach. First and foremost, invest in reliable fire detection and suppression systems. Smoke detectors, heat sensors, and flame detectors can provide early warning, while automatic sprinklers, foam systems, and gas-based suppression can quickly extinguish or control a fire before it escalates.

But it doesn’t stop there. Incorporate fire-resistant materials into your roof design, such as gypsum board, fire-rated glass, and steel framing. These elements can help slow the spread of flames and minimize the overall fire damage. Additionally, strategically placed firewalls, fire doors, and compartmentalization barriers can contain the fire, preventing it from ravaging your entire building.

Remember, proper electrical safety is also crucial. Implement best practices like using the right wire gauges and insulation materials, and install ground fault circuit interrupters (GFCIs) and arc fault circuit interrupters (AFCIs) to protect against electrical fires. Regularly inspecting and maintaining your electrical systems can go a long way in keeping your commercial property safe.

Weatherproofing Your Roof for Natural Disasters

Now, let’s talk about those pesky natural disasters that can wreak havoc on your roof. From earthquakes and wildfires to floods and storms, these events can cause catastrophic damage if you’re not properly prepared.

When an earthquake strikes, the shaking can damage gas lines and electrical systems, leading to leaks and sparks that can ignite a fire. Wildfires, on the other hand, can spread rapidly and engulf nearby structures, while floods can damage electrical components and lead to short circuits. And let’s not forget about the structural integrity of your roof – intense heat from flames can weaken or melt crucial elements like steel beams and wooden supports, causing partial or complete collapse.

To safeguard your commercial building against these natural disasters, it’s essential to fortify your roof and enhance its resilience. Start by incorporating features like adequate spacing between structures and proper ventilation systems to minimize fire risks. Additionally, conduct regular pre-loss assessments to identify potential vulnerabilities and develop contingency plans to mitigate the impact of disasters.

Portfolio risk analysis is another crucial step. By evaluating the risk exposure of your commercial buildings, you can identify proactive measures to lessen the long-term costs associated with properties at risk. This may involve upgrading fire detection and suppression systems or enhancing the structural integrity of your roof.

Remember, compliance with fire safety codes is not just a legal requirement, but a crucial safeguard for your commercial property. Regular inspections and maintenance of your fire safety features can ensure that your building remains compliant and your occupants safe.
